What Is the Building Regulations Process?
Building regulations are a series of approvals that indicate your construction process complies with the rules set by the government. This might include standards based on the materials being used, environmental conservation, sustainable drainage and so on.

The Body in Charge of the Building Regulations Process
In most countries and states, the body in charge of the building regulations process is the local authority or the government inspector. After issuing you the approval document, they will also visit your site on a regular basis to ensure all the processes are followed as per the regulation document.
When to Receive the Building Regulation Certificate
Upon the completion of the inspection visits by the inspector for the local authority, you will be awarded a building regulation certificate to show your project is up to par with the building regulation laws. This document should be kept safe since it will be used on many occasions, for example when selling your property in the future. This will show the prospective buyers that the building is safe to live in and that there will be no disturbance from the local authority.
